What are Flavonoids?

June 30, 2010

Flavanoids are labeled as vitamin P. They are metabolites that enhance vitamin C’s functions by protecting it from oxidation and improving how vitamin C is absorbed. Flavonoids are important in plant pigmentation.

What is Camu Camu?

June 25, 2010

Camu Camu is a bush that can be found grown in the Amazonian rain forest of Peru. This bush produces a fruit that also goes by the name of Camu Camu.

What Are Proanthocyanins And How Can They Help You

June 23, 2010

Proanthocyanins are a distinctive class of flavonoid, and was discovered in 1946 by a researcher from France who was doing studies on peanut skins, and its effect on circulation and heart disease.

Benefits Of The Lychee Fruit

June 22, 2010

Tropical lychee fruit belongs to the family of soapberry. It can be found widely in Asian countries, such as Philippines, Northern Vietnam, Southern Taiwan, Southern China, and Indonesia and in India but only during summers. Lychee fruit develops from evergreen tree, its leaves being pinnate.
